Sponsorship Coordinator

GForce Life Sciences North Carolina, United States

Consultant, Operations Specialist, Pharmaceuticals


Project Management

-Maintain master PASM project schedule, including contracting needed with vendors, HCPs, patients/caregivers, and associations

-Oversight and processing of request forms for PASM’s assistance with Immersions, patients/caregivers, and associations

Sponsorship Administration

-Weekly check system for newly submitted sponsorship requests

-Quality check of sponsorship request documents

-Identify any needs from SIAC and/or legal to process sponsorships

-Prepare MOUs and secure signatures

-Submit payment request forms

-Oversight and management of sponsorship benefits

- Coordinate with lead on utilization of sponsorship benefits

- Outreach to client colleagues/departments on complimentary tickets/registrations and/or exhibit table(s)

- Coordinate ground transportation to galas

- Submit journal/program ads to Veeva

- Provide appropriate client logo(s)

-Confirm payment has been received and closeout sponsorship

HIP

-Coordinate with lead and project vendor on contracting with HCP(s) needed for event/project

-Manage entire contracting process, including submission of contracting request to HIP, coordination of travel (if any) through vendor, payment for consulting services, and any reimbursable travel expenses in accordance with the client’s policy

-Maintain excel spreadsheet of all HCP contracting and actual payments for yearend audit review and reporting

Customer Council

-Join Customer Council weekly calls regularly, help to manage project flow

Ariba

-Onboarding new vendors

-Back-up support with submitting payment request forms

-Back-up support with submitting purchase requisitions

Requirements:

-System knowledge needed (in addition to Outlook, Word, Excel) – Ariba, Contracting with Healthcare providers on a platform, Sponsorship Platform (ability to adapt to specific systems and platforms, but must understand the process of contracting with external stakeholders such as patients and HCPs)

-5-8 yrs of Pharma industry experience required

-Bachelors Degree required


Terms:

-12+ month contract

-Fully remote
